非常风气网www.verywind.cn
首页
sql语句的where条件执行顺序
sql 语句中
同时使用 top 、
where
、 order by, 它们的
执行顺序
是怎样的...
答:
WHERE最先,根据WHERE条件先找出所有数据,WHERE内部的顺序是从后往前,右往左。然后是ORDER BY顺序整理
,如果是ORACLE使用ROWNUM控制就不是了。最后是TOP N截出前N行。
sql语句中的where语句
和order by语句,哪个语句先
执行
答:
SQL 语句执行顺序
:SELECT FROM --1
WHERE
--2 GROUP BY --3 HAVING --4 ORDER BY --5
group by、 having、
where
的区别是什么?
答:
1、执行顺序不同 在SQL语句中,where语句的执行顺序先于group by,group by语句的执行顺序先于having
。2、执行条件不同 在group by的SQL语句中,select中返回的字段,必须包含在group by语句的后面,作为分组的依据,而且字段包含在聚合函数中。在having 的SQL语句中,having只能用于group by,having 子句...
SQL的where
子句查询
条件的执行顺序
答:
1 在表t_student上的age字段的索引上执行 age >20的索引扫描,得到相应记录;2 在1中得到的记录上执行name like '%三%'选择操作;3 将2中得到的记录与,t_class 表按照s.cid = c.cid执行连接操作。如果是SQLSERVER的话,可以在查询分析器中看查询
语句的
执行计划,上面有相关的查询
执行顺序
和对应...
SQL
where 条件顺序
对性能的影响有哪些
答:
SQL Select语句完整的执行顺序:1、from子句组装来自不同数据源的数据;2、where子句基于指定的条件对记录行进行筛选;1)
where条件的执行顺序是从右到左的
;2)where条件优先执行索引类条件;3、group by子句将数据划分为多个分组;4、使用聚集函数进行计算;5、使用having子句筛选分组;6、计算所有的...
要提高
SQL
查询效率
where语句条件
的先后
次序
应如何写
答:
(2)WHERE子句中的连接顺序: Oracle采用自下而上
的顺序
解析WHERE子句,根据这个原理,表之间的连接必须写在其他
WHERE条件
之前, 那些可以过滤掉最大数量记录的条件必须写在WHERE子句的末尾。 中.国.站长站(3)SELECT子句中避免使用‘*’:Oracle在解析的过程中, 会将‘*’
依次
转换...
SQL语句中
,如果有group by 和order by两个语句,是先分组还是先排序...
答:
SQL语句中
,如果有group by 和order by两个语句,是先分组还是先排序? 先进行分组处理。 Group By 和 Having,
Where
,Order by这些关键字是按照如下
顺序
进行
执行
的:Where, Group By, Having, Order by。首先
where
将最原始记录中不满足
条件
的记录删除(所以应该在where语句中尽量的将不符合条件的...
当
sql语句中where
,order by,group by同时使用查询sql语句中三者的
顺序
...
答:
顺序
是:SELECT ... FROM ...
WHERE
... GROUP BY ... ORDER BY ...
...那么
sql语句的where条件
上大于小于范围的哪种写法效率高?
答:
1、首先复合索引中列的
次序
很重要,如果index on (x,y),一般来说x的选择性要比y的选择性高比较好,如果x的选择性足够高,只对单列x提
条件
时也可能会用上这个索引 2、你这2个条件对于目前的大型数据库没差别,数据库在做
执行
计划都会进行优化,当然代码还是尽量做到不依赖于数据库的优化 3、如果...
sql语句执行顺序
、
答:
顺序
如下:8、SELECT (9)DISTINCT 10、<Top Num> 1、FROM [left_table]3、<join_type> JOIN <right_table> 2、 ON <join_condition> 4、
WHERE
<
where
_condition> 5、GROUP BY <group_by_list> 6、WITH <CUBE | RollUP> 7、HAVING <having_condition> 9、ORDER BY <order_by_list...
1
2
3
4
5
6
7
8
9
10
涓嬩竴椤
灏鹃〉
你可能感兴趣的内容
一条sql语句的执行顺序
sql语句的where索引字段
case when多个条件如何连用
sql的where条件多个and顺序
sql脚本打印日志
sql打印输出
where和join的执行顺序
sql打印日志代码
SQL打印语句
本站内容来自于网友发表,不代表本站立场,仅表示其个人看法,不对其真实性、正确性、有效性作任何的担保
相关事宜请发邮件给我们
©
非常风气网